What Is Inlay on a Baseball Glove?

An inlay refers to a protective strip of material (usually made of leather) inserted into baseball gloves to reinforce the critical wear areas.

It will be stitched into place, and you can easily find it on the pinky finger and thumb index finger (and on the back of your baseball glove near the pinky).

This part can add some protection and stiffness to your baseball glove. The purpose of the inlay is to keep the shape of your glove.

Over time, your glove will lose its shape, and the more you use it, the faster it loses its shape. The inlay is designed to slow down this process.

The inlay is also helpful during “breaking in” your new glove. Thanks to adding this part, your baseball glove hardly stretches out of shape when breaking it.

It is vital for the thumb and index finger since they are most susceptible to wear.

So if you want a durable baseball glove that can hold its shape for a long time, you should choose a model that comes with an inlay.

What Are the Parts of a Baseball Glove Called?

A baseball glove typically consists of the following six components:

  • Wrist Adjustment: An optional feature allows for an adjustment.
  • Hinge: Allow the glove to open and close easily.
  • Lacing: Provide shape to the baseball glove.
  • Heel: Allow the baseball glove to open and close with ease.
  • Palm: Padding beneath the leather that delivers impact protection.
  • Web: Connect the thumb and fingers to control the baseball on impact.
